Output 8e668ca46f7481f7c1f075a2682ef2458d0f2d94f9c8876622de441962a549d4:1

value
34900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a7ba8c8c341e585c7e5285a4fa29d30e7ed552f OP_EQUAL
address
MWjbJPRrbJfFQ3zrTRqkmkdbe199aQ7sT2
transaction
8e668ca46f7481f7c1f075a2682ef2458d0f2d94f9c8876622de441962a549d4
spent
true